Output 9aaab25f11c76e131f8a12745bb9ef29af70012d63bc82fb1abed1fcc8882105:0

value
6187960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1ddfbd47b552284a5d41b97b3d571e7a0788bec OP_EQUAL
address
3NHHtQQ66pwSSkAoo2iFY5PjmenAjM35QX
transaction
9aaab25f11c76e131f8a12745bb9ef29af70012d63bc82fb1abed1fcc8882105
confirmations
333968
spent
true